Transaction 58abc985161e72380dbe9d7f4e5b368645a93c2f83b2d9f8769f07539c120680
1 Input
1 Output
-
58abc985161e72380dbe9d7f4e5b368645a93c2f83b2d9f8769f07539c120680:0
- value
- 190061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f3023ee52a170abdbd35445eaa583774ff53cf4 OP_EQUAL
- address
- 3Ek8Dps1RbbLJ6r3VFNQCxNLNUkrKymfoW